I have a serious problem with the military/social production.
Especially in the later stages of the game my military is strong and the only thing left to build is social projects. And many social projects are quite useless and just cost money, too, because my morale is at 100%. So I only research to be able to build in those stars.
So whenever I don't know what to build militarily (which is the case as soon as I have defences everywhere and every habitable star system is taken, for I never go for military victory), I only build constructors. Now you even want to take away that last escape route from not wasting production by making them cost shitloads (my greatest problem in GalCiv is always money, too!!!).
I think the military/social divide is just wrong. I mean, one production queue would have been great, because one would not need to waste military production when there's nothing military left to build in this system. You might say: decrease military spending. Wooaaa... great idea! Maybe this system is defended, but others are not! Somewhere I DO need to build, so I can't decrease it because it would take forever then.
So, with star bases now costing money I'll just have to waste half of my production half of the time. Frustrating!
Simple solutions (both taken from CIV): Either make ONE build queue, not two. Or create one military and one social project that is like the CIV "Wealth". It produces something that is not an object but maybe money, or research, or attack or defence bonus in this star system for as long as you build it! Heck, you could even create four of those "perpetual projects" that I just suggested, two each. How about that?
